Iimpawu kunye nokuSetyenziswa kweeBedi zesibane se-Infrared LED

Amaso ezibane ze-infrared ze-LED zisetyenziswe ngokubanzi kumabonakude wemibala, iinkqubo zomsindo kunye nezixhobo ezahlukeneyo zendlu. Umgama wolawulo wolawulo olukude unokufikelela ngokubanzi kwi-6 ukuya kwi-8 yeemitha, kunye nokusetyenziswa kwesidlo sasemini kakhulu. Ngenxa yesixa esikhulu samanyathelo olawulo olukude lwe-infrared, akukho kusilela kwezixhobo ezixhasayo ekuqalisweni kwe-infrared kunye nokufumana isekethe. Ezi zixhobo azikho kuphela eziphantsi kwaye zithembekile. Ii-lixtants zombane zinokusebenzisa ezi zixhobo ukudibanisa ulawulo olukude lweenjongo ezahlukeneyo, ezingasetyenziswanga kuphela kodwa ezinokonyusa ukhetho lwemveliso. Iimpawu zezibane ze-infrared ze-LED azibonakali i-infrared, kwaye amehlo abantu awabonakali. Ngokuqhelekileyo zisetyenziswa amaso isibane infrared LED, imilo yayo iyafana amaso isibane eziqhelekileyo LED. Ukunciphisa umlinganiselo wokusebenza kwe-pulse nako kunokuba kuhle. I-infrared light emit diode eqhelekileyo, amandla ayo ahlulwe abe ngamacandelo amathathu: amandla amancinci (1MW 10MW), amandla aphakathi (20MW 50MW), kunye namandla aphezulu (50mW 100MW). Xa usebenzisa amandla ahlukeneyo e-infrared light-emitting diodes, umqhubi wamandla ahambelanayo kufuneka axhotyiswe. Ukwenza ukukhanya kwe-infrared-emitting diode, yongeza nje i-voltage ye-pulse kunye ne-frequency ethile kumbhobho wokuqhuba. Xa i-infrared glow diode ihanjiswa ukulawula izixhobo ezilawulwayo, kukho izinto ezihambelanayo zokuguqulwa kwe-photoelectric kwizixhobo ezilawulwayo, ezifana ne-infrared receive diode, i-photoelectric triability, njl. Kukho iindlela ezimbini zokuvula kunye nokufumana i-infrared. Ngokuthe ngqo kubhekiselele ekubekweni okuhambelanayo kombhobho optical kunye ityhubhu yokufumana kuzo zombini iziphelo zokuqaliswa kunye nombandela olawulwayo, kwaye umgama phakathi kweziko kufuneka ube ngumgama; Xa udibana ne-reflex, ityhubhu yokufumana ifumana italente ye-infrared yokubonakalisa.
